no anyone that is a member of the nhra wich is a 69 dollar yearly fee gets the insurance wether you race or not and it is good during or at any nhra events or any nhra tracks ................. if you get hit by a part at the nationals your covered if you wreck your bike at a nhra race wether et or not your covered ....................... the other part of this is the license for any bikes or cars going faster than a 9.99 in the quarter or 6.39 in the 1/8 and full leathers over 125 mph this will all be explained in the class and forms will be available
